GOLD PRODUCTION.
TOTAL FOR YEAR 160,2450 Z. (By Telegraph.—Press Association.) WELLINGTON, this day. The "old produced in New Zealand duriasr "1934 is estimated at 1f10.2480z, compared with 1u1.7500z in the previous year. The lower production is stated to be due to labour troubles in two mines, Prospects for the current year, with the larger number of . dredges now operating, are that the production will be the highest for some years , .
